Workload: 100% Are you an Angular expert looking to work on something truly meaningful? We're Axpo's Trading & Sales division, and we're on the hunt for a Senior Angular Developer to join our growing Web Development Team. We've been building solutions that power the energy markets and our client base, and we're just getting started.
Axpo is a leading energy company headquartered in Switzerland, with a strong focus on renewable energy and innovation in the power trading sector. We operate in over 30 countries, driving energy solutions that are not only efficient but also sustainable. Our teams work at the intersection of technology and energy, delivering reliable energy solutions to millions of people across Europe and beyond.
Who We're Looking For We're in need of a seasoned Angular wizard, not someone who merely dabbled in the basics. This position is for those who truly understand Angular down to its most obscure corners and have mastered web development as a craft. If that's you, keep reading:
What You'll Bring to the Team Deep Expertise in Angular: You know Angular 15+ like the back of your hand, including advanced topics like Change Detection, Content Projection, Zones, Interceptors & Backends, Route-Reuse, Custom Directives, Injection, Signals, RxJS best practices... and everything in between. Extensive Web Development Knowledge: Browser APIs, security concerns, native JS/TS nuances, CSS/SASS intricacies, and HTML5 mastery are all second nature to you. You should be very comfortable with the DOM's inner workings. State Management Expert: Solid understanding of reactive state management (ngrx, or similar Redux patterns) and how to implement it effectively. Performance Debugging Skills: You've tackled profiling, heap analysis, detached elements, Lighthouse reports, Core Web Vitals, and cumulative layout shifts (CLS). You know your way around DevTools like it's your second home. Responsive Design Guru: You're up to the challenge of transforming a mature codebase into a fully responsive, cross-device experience. Git Mastery: Comfortable with advanced Git workflows, you appreciate and adhere to conventional commits, best practices, and semantic versioning. Agile Rockstar: Proven experience in Agile methodologies, particularly Scrum. Nice-to-Haves Azure DevOps Experience: Knowledge of boards, repos, pull requests, wikis, artifacts, and more would be super handy. Pipeline Management: Any experience designing and maintaining CI/CD pipelines (Azure DevOps, GitHub Actions, Jenkins, etc.). Design Systems & Component Libraries: Experience with Design Systems, developing or integrating Native JavaScript Web Components, and leveraging component libraries to build scalable and reusable UI elements. React Exposure: Got React 18+ experience? We'd love to hear about it. D3 Experience: Experience with data visualization using D3.js or similar libraries would be a significant plus! Other Requirements Travel: Occasional travel to our headquarters in Baden, AG, Switzerland. Language: Fluent, professional-level English is a must (95% of our communication is in English). Why Axpo? Be part of a fast-growing team working on impactful projects in the energy trading and sales domain. Hybrid work model that gives you flexibility but also a chance to connect in person with your awesome colleagues twice a week. Social Benefits: Enjoy a range of perks such as meal vouchers, kindergarten support, travel vouchers, access to a psychology service, private health and life insurance, and a gym pass to keep you active and healthy. An environment that fosters professional growth, creativity, and innovation. About the Team: We value sharp minds, fresh ideas, and a strong desire to deliver elegant, scalable software. You will work in an environment with an average age of 30-35, where collaboration and innovation are at the forefront. We pride ourselves on being a cool, friendly group while doing some very serious work in the energy sector.
#J-18808-Ljbffr